What affects the price

When you are budgeting for drywall, the final number depends on a few specific factors. The size of the room is the biggest driver, but the complexity of the installation matters just as much. For example, high ceilings, intricate corners, or tight spaces require more labor time. If you need special moisture-resistant boards for a bathroom or fire-rated panels for a garage, material costs will shift accordingly. Finishing levels also change the price; a smooth Level 5 finish involves more sanding and prep than a standard garage finish. We provide ex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

About this service

This is the process of joining panels together by applying paper or mesh tape and covering it with layers of joint compound. You need this step to hide the seams between boards and create a unified, paintable surface. The price typically fluctuates based on the number of corners and the total linear footage of the joints. What is drywall spackle for?

Drywall spackle is a lightweight patching compound used for small holes and minor imperfections. It dries quickly and is easy to sand. Pros in Omaha use it for quick touch-ups. For larger repairs or seams, joint compound is generally preferred. Spackle is ideal for nail pops or small dings.

What causes drywall tape bubbles?

Drywall tape bubbles typically form when air is trapped under the tape during application. This can happen if the joint compound isn't applied evenly or if the tape isn't pressed down firmly. Pros in Omaha take care to avoid this.

What are drywall sheets?

Drywall sheets, also known as gypsum board or plasterboard, are the panels used to create interior walls and ceilings. They consist of a gypsum core sandwiched between paper facings. Pros in Omaha install these sheets. They are then taped and mudded to create a smooth, continuous surface.

What's the difference between drywall levels?

Drywall finishing is categorized into five levels, with Level 5 being the highest. Level 5 provides the smoothest, most finished surface in Omaha homes. It involves a full skim coat over the entire sheet. This level is essential for high-gloss paints or critical lighting conditions. Pros ensure this flawless look.

What is drywall corner bead?

Drywall corner bead is a metal or vinyl strip installed on outside corners. It provides a straight, durable edge that protects the corner from damage.
